×
×
Monday
08
Dec 2025
weather symbol
Athens 15°C

> S-300PMU1 system

> S-300PMU1 system

Ukrainian Defence Minister in Athens – What is on the agenda?

Greece is one of the few nations that has the S-300PMU1 system